Gayle S. Wells was born on April 27, 1941 in Albertville, AL and passed away on October 19, 2020 in Las Vegas, NV. She is survived by her loving husband Eldon McKinnon; her children Brenda (Scott) Kendall, Laura (Ervin) Howery, Steven Wells, Douglas (Amy) Wells and Lois Wells ; stepchildren Kristin (Tyler) Johnson, Stacey (John) Sykes, and Kelley McKinnon (Chris Bennett); seven grandchildren; seven step-grandchildren; three great-grandchildren; brothers Alton Bouldin and Terry Bouldin; and sisters Bonnie Roslin and Deborah Braddock.
She was preceded in death by her parents L J and Lillian Bouldin; brother Larry Bouldin; son Larry Wells; daughter Susan Henderson; daughter-in-law Maryann Wells; and grandson
Michael Watkins.
Gayle attended Snead College in Boaz, AL where she excelled academically and participated in athletics. She received her Bachelor's Degree in Education from the University of Toledo and obtained her Master's Degree in English and Counseling from the University of Dayton.
Gayle was a public school teacher in Ohio for 12 years. She was beloved by her students and went above and beyond to ensure their academic success as well as their personal well-being. She then worked for the State of Nevada for several years and received many prestigious awards. Gayle also served as chairperson for several charitable organizations in the Las Vegas area including D.A.R.E. and Sub for Santa. In addition, she taught English at UNLV.
Her interests and hobbies included history, gardening, sports (especially college football), travel and cooking. She was an exceptional wife, mother, grandmother and great-grandmother who dearly loved her family and always put their needs above her own.
